Château Peyraud

2005 Premieres Cotes De Blaye Merlot, Cabernet Sauvignon

Château Peyraud 2005 is a delightful blend of Merlot and Cabernet Sauvignon, showcasing the rich character of the Premieres Côtes de Blaye region. This red wine exhibits a medium body that offers a gratifying mouthfeel, perfectly complementing its vibrant acidity that livens the palate. The fruit intensity is pronounced, with alluring notes of dark cherries and blackberries that mingle elegantly with hints of tobacco and subtle earthiness. The tannins are notable yet well-integrated, providing a structured backbone without overpowering the wine's lush fruit profile. This wine is expertly crafted to be dry, making it an excellent choice to pair with a variety of hearty dishes or to enjoy on its own.
